Intelligent Agent Frameworks

The landscape of machine intelligence agent construction has dramatically shifted, showcasing a spectrum of architectures, ranging from simple rule-based systems to remarkably sophisticated models. Initially, agents were frequently built around straightforward conditional structures, enabling them to react to predefined circumstances. As capabilities expanded, we've seen the emergence of behavior trees, offering improved structure and applicability. More recently, neural networks have paved the way for the integration of reinforcement acquisition, allowing agents to learn from experience and modify their approaches in dynamic environments. This advancement continues, with ongoing study exploring architectures like coordinated agent networks and hybrid AI approaches to achieve increasingly realistic autonomy and problem-solving capacity.
